Abstract In this note, we mainly make use of a method devised by Shaw [15] for studying Sobolev Dolbeault cohomologies of a pseudoconcave domain of the type Ω = Ω ˜ \ ∪ j = 1 m Ω j ¯ , where Ω ˜ and { Ω j } j = 1 m ⋐ Ω ~ are bounded pseudoconvex domains in ℂ n with smooth boundaries, and Ω ¯ 1 , ⋯ , Ω ¯ m are mutually disjoint. The main results can also be quickly obtained by virtue of [5].
